Output a2380042562487869ef68329035040e9cb337f12510eb246e6c26b0a2109fdc0:2

value
14638953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a43e5a75919c75616e0d654d831d9291b689094a OP_EQUAL
address
3GfTSPdvBakA8WGo5kXPGL4GVzs3CY76NW
transaction
a2380042562487869ef68329035040e9cb337f12510eb246e6c26b0a2109fdc0
spent
true